Roof Options for Cold and Snowy Climates



For chilly and snowy climates, it's necessary to take into consideration long lasting roofing alternatives. When the cold weather bring heavy snowfall and cold temperatures, your roofing needs to be able to stand up to the components and protect your home. One popular roofing option for these climates is metal roof covering. Metal roof coverings are highly sturdy and can quickly drop snow, protecting against the build-up of hefty tons on your roofing system. They are likewise resistant to ice dams, which can cause considerable damage to standard roofing products. An additional choice to think about is asphalt tiles with a high effect ranking. These roof shingles are designed to hold up against severe weather, including hail and hefty snowfall. Furthermore, they have a harsh texture that aids stop ice from sliding off the roofing in huge chunks. You may want to consider a roofing that is sloped or high, as this will certainly enable snow to glide off even more easily. Deciding On Roofing Products for Damp and Humid Climates

To handle the obstacles of wet and humid environments, you'll wish to take into consideration roofing materials that are immune to mold and dampness damage. These environments can be difficult on your roofing, with continuous direct exposure to rain and high moisture levels. One choice to site web take into consideration is asphalt shingles. They are affordable, long lasting, and can hold up against the wetness that features these climates. One more alternative is metal roofing. Steel roofs are highly immune to mold and mildew and wetness damages, making them a terrific selection for wet and damp areas. They likewise have a lengthy lifespan and are energy-efficient. If you prefer an even more eco-friendly option, you may take into consideration clay or concrete tiles. These products are normally immune to wetness and mold and mildew, and they can add a trendy and distinct look to your home. If you're looking for a low-maintenance option, you should consider synthetic roof covering materials. These products are created to resemble the appearance of all-natural products like wood or slate, but they are far more immune to wetness damages. Overall, when choosing roof covering products for wet and damp environments, it is very important to focus on resistance to mold and mildew and moisture damages to make sure the durability and longevity of your roof covering.
